Day 1: Friday, November 17, 2023

Morning: Meiji Shrine

Start your Tokyo adventure by visiting the serene Meiji Shrine. Located in the heart of the city, this Shinto shrine is dedicated to Emperor Meiji and Empress Shoken. Take a peaceful stroll through the forested grounds and admire the beautiful architecture. Experience a traditional Shinto purification ritual and soak in the tranquil atmosphere.

Afternoon: Harajuku

In the afternoon, head to the lively district of Harajuku. Known for its quirky and unique fashion, Harajuku is a hub of youth culture. Explore Takeshita Street, where you can find trendy boutiques, colorful crepe stands, and stylish street fashion. Don't miss out on the famous Harajuku crepes, a must-try treat in this vibrant neighborhood.

Evening: Robot Restaurant

For an unforgettable and surreal experience, spend your evening at the Robot Restaurant in Shinjuku. Watch a fantastical show filled with neon lights, dancing robots, and energetic performers. Enjoy a blend of futuristic technology, Japanese pop culture, and live entertainment. This spectacle is sure to leave you in awe.

  • Meiji Shrine: Free, approximately 1-2 hours
  • Harajuku: Varies (shopping and food expenses), approximately 3-4 hours
  • Robot Restaurant: ¥8,000-¥10,000 ($70-$87) per person, approximately 2-3 hours

Day 2: Saturday, November 18, 2023

Morning: Tsukiji Fish Market

Start your day early and head to the Tsukiji Fish Market, one of the world's largest and busiest fish markets. Explore the bustling wholesale area and witness the lively auctions of fresh seafood. Indulge in a sushi breakfast at one of the market's sushi restaurants for a truly authentic experience.

Afternoon: Asakusa

In the afternoon, visit the historic district of Asakusa. Explore Senso-ji, Tokyo's oldest Buddhist temple. Wander through Nakamise Shopping Street, lined with traditional souvenir shops offering a variety of goods. Admire the iconic Kaminarimon Gate and take a serene boat ride on the Sumida River.

Evening: Tokyo Skytree

End your day with a visit to Tokyo Skytree, one of the tallest towers in the world. Enjoy breathtaking panoramic views of the city from the observation decks. Choose to dine at one of the many restaurants in the complex and savor a delicious meal with a magnificent backdrop of twinkling city lights.

  • Tsukiji Fish Market: Free to enter, costs vary for food,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Asakusa: Free, approximately 3-4 hours
  • Tokyo Skytree: ¥3,000-¥4,000 ($26-$35) per person, approximately 2-3 hours

Day 3: Sunday, November 19, 2023

Morning: Ueno Park

Start your day with a visit to Ueno Park, a spacious green oasis in the city. Explore the park's various attractions, including Ueno Zoo, which houses a wide variety of animals, and Tokyo National Museum, where you can immerse yourself in Japanese art and history. Enjoy a leisurely stroll around Shinobazu Pond and admire the beautiful cherry blossom trees.

Afternoon: Akihabara

In the afternoon, immerse yourself in the world of anime, manga, and electronics in Akihabara. Discover multi-story arcades, retail stores selling anime merchandise, and maid cafes. Experience the unique atmosphere of this otaku paradise and indulge in various themed cafes, such as cat cafes or gaming cafes.

Evening: Odaiba

End your day with a visit to Odaiba, a futuristic entertainment and shopping district. Explore the striking architecture and enjoy the stunning views of Tokyo Bay. Visit teamLab Borderless, an interactive digital art museum that offers a mind-bending visual experience. Relax and unwind in one of the many hot spring spas or enjoy shopping at one of the modern shopping malls.

  • Ueno Park: Free, costs may apply for museum entrance and zoo tickets, approximately 4-5 hours
  • Akihabara: Varies (shopping and food expenses), approximately 3-4 hours
  • Odaiba: Free, costs may apply for attractions and shopping, approximately 3-4 hours

Day 4: Monday, November 20, 2023

Morning: Tokyo DisneySea

Start your day with a magical visit to Tokyo DisneySea. This unique Disney theme park offers a maritime adventure with stunning attractions and shows inspired by sea legends and mythologies. Indulge in the enchanting atmosphere and immerse yourself in the Disney magic.

Afternoon: Shibuya

In the afternoon, make your way to Shibuya, a vibrant and busy neighborhood known for its famous Shibuya Crossing. Experience the chaos and energy as you cross the pedestrian scramble. Explore Shibuya Center Street, lined with shops, boutiques, and trendy cafés. Don't forget to visit the statue of loyal dog Hachiko.

Evening: Shinjuku Golden Gai

End your day with a visit to Shinjuku Golden Gai, a unique and atmospheric area with narrow alleys filled with tiny bars and pubs. Experience the retro charm of Tokyo's past and try various types of sake or enjoy live music performances in these intimate venues.

  • Tokyo DisneySea: ¥7,900 ($69) per person, approximately 7-8 hours
  • Shibuya: Free, shopping and dining costs vary, approximately 3-4 hours
  • Shinjuku Golden Gai: Varies (drinks and snacks), approximately 2-3 hours

Day 5: Tuesday, November 21, 2023

Morning: Edo-Tokyo Museum

Start your day with a visit to the Edo-Tokyo Museum to learn about the history and culture of Tokyo. Explore the interactive exhibits and fascinating displays that showcase the city's development from the Edo period to modern times. Gain insights into the lives of Tokyoites throughout different eras.

Afternoon: Shinjuku Gyoen National Garden

In the afternoon, escape the hustle and bustle of the city and relax in the tranquil Shinjuku Gyoen National Garden. Stroll through beautifully landscaped gardens, traditional Japanese teahouses, and serene ponds. Enjoy a picnic under cherry blossoms in spring or colorful foliage in autumn.

Evening: Shinjuku Kabukicho

End your Tokyo adventure with a visit to Shinjuku Kabukicho, Tokyo's famous entertainment district. Explore the vibrant nightlife, bustling with neon lights, arcades, bars, and restaurants. Experience the unique atmosphere of this district, known for its entertainment options and lively charm.

  • Edo-Tokyo Museum: ¥600 ($5) per person,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Shinjuku Gyoen National Garden: ¥500 ($4) per person,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Shinjuku Kabukicho: Free, costs vary for entertainment and dining, approximately 3-4 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While exploring Tokyo, don't miss out on some hidden gems and local favorites. Visit Shimokitazawa, a trendy neighborhood known for its vintage shops, independent boutiques, and charming cafés. Explore Yanaka Ginza, a quaint shopping street with small traditional shops and local snacks. For a unique dining experience, try an izakaya, a traditional Japanese pub, in the non-touristy neighborhood of Koenji.
